Google Ads, formerly known as Google AdWords, is Google’s online advertising platform that allows businesses to create and display ads to reach potential customers. It’s a pay-per-click (PPC) system where advertisers bid to have their ads appear on Google’s search results pages, websites within the Google Display Network, YouTube, and other platforms. Essentially, it’s a way for businesses to gain visibility and drive traffic, leads, or sales by targeting users based on their interests, keywords, and other factors.
-
Bidding:
Advertisers set a maximum bid for each click on their ad, and Google runs an auction to determine which ads are shown and in what position.
-
Relevance and Quality:
Google also considers the relevance and quality of the ad and landing page when determining ad placement.
-
Targeting:
Businesses can target specific audiences based on demographics, interests, keywords, locations, and more.
-
Ad Formats:
Google Ads offers various ad formats, including search ads (appearing on Google’s search results), display ads (appearing on websites and apps), video ads (on YouTube), and shopping ads (showing product listings).
-
Performance Measurement:Google Ads provides tools to track ad performance, including impressions, clicks, conversions, and website traffic.
